Dennis Lundberg closed MSITE-398. --------------------------------- Resolution: Duplicate > Menus from the parent pom should not be inherited > ------------------------------------------------- > > Key: MSITE-398 > URL: http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MSITE-398 > Project: Maven 2.x Site Plugin > Issue Type: Bug > Components: site descriptor > Affects Versions: 2.0-beta-6, 2.0-beta-7, 2.0 > Environment: Windows, Java 6, Maven 2.09 > Reporter: Anthony Whitford > Priority: Blocker > Attachments: maven-site-plugin-bug.zip > > > According to the *Inheritance* section from: > [http://maven.apache.org/plugins/maven-site-plugin/examples/sitedescriptor.html] > it says, > bq. By default, only the basic settings are inherited. From the body, only > the links are inherited, and these accumulate to contain all the parents' > site descriptor links. > Alas, this is not the case and this is a major problem. If I downgrade to > 2.0-beta-5, the behavior is as expected. Using 2.0-beta-6, 2.0-beta-7, or > 2.0, makes the menus from the parent pom trickle into the inheriting project. > I have attached a sample project to illustrate this problem.
